DigiFlynt takes IronCAP technology to GCC and West African Region

01 Communique Laboratory Inc. announced that its partner DigiFlynt Tech Ltd., will be integrating to IronCAP engine Tax Platform (COTS Product) that are being built for the government of West Africa. It will be the World’s First Quantum-Safe Tax Platform.

DigiFlynt is assigning an elite team to focus on selling and marketing the IronCAP technology by showcasing its solutions at the Dubai Expo, which runs from 1st October 2021 to 31st March 2022 as well as selling the IronCAP technology to West Africa and GCC countries (United Arab Emirates, Saudi Arabia, Qatar, Kuwait, Bahrain and Oman) as the world witnesses a growing concern in cybersecurity.
